We are looking for a Linux Administrator to support and maintain our Linux infrastructure. The ideal candidate has experience managing enterprise Linux environments, troubleshooting system issues, implementing security best practices, and supporting critical business applications. This role requires strong technical and problem-solving skills, along with the ability to work effectively with cross-functional teams.
Key Responsibilities
Linux System Administration
- Install, configure, maintain, and upgrade Linux servers (Red Hat and Ubuntu).
- Perform system monitoring, patching, troubleshooting, and performance tuning.
- Manage user accounts, permissions, and access controls.
Infrastructure & Platform Support
- Support physical, virtual, and AWS-based Linux environments used for semiconductor design.
- Manage storage, backups, file systems, and core infrastructure services such as DNS, LDAP, email, printing, and web/application servers.
- Administer HPC clusters, job scheduling platforms, and engineering data management tools.
- Ensure system reliability, availability, and security.
Security & Compliance
- Implement security best practices, system hardening, and vulnerability remediation.
- Support audits, compliance activities, firewall management, and access reviews.
Incident Management & Operations
- Monitor infrastructure health and respond to system issues and outages.
- Perform root cause analysis and implement corrective actions.
- Maintain operational documentation and procedures.
Automation & Continuous Improvement
- Develop scripts and automation solutions to improve operational efficiency.
- Support infrastructure automation, configuration management, and DevOps initiatives.
Collaboration & Support
- Work closely with engineering, network, security, cloud, and application teams.
- Provide technical support and knowledge sharing across the IT organization.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or equivalent experience.
- 3–5+ years of Linux system administration experience.
- Experience managing enterprise Linux environments, including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) and Ubuntu.
- Experience supporting virtualized environments such as VMware, Hyper-V, or similar platforms.
- Knowledge of NetApp storage, NFS, and backup/recovery solution such as Rubrik.
- Proficiency in Bash scripting and Linux command-line administration.
- Understanding of networking fundamentals, including DNS, DHCP, TCP/IP, SSH, and NTP.
- Experience with monitoring and logging tools (Nagios, Prometheus, Grafana).
- Strong troubleshooting,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ience working in semiconductors, EDA, or high-performance computing (HPC) environments.
- Familiarity with cloud platforms, particularly AWS.
- Experience with configuration management and automation tools such as Ansible or Puppet.
- Knowledge of container technologies, including Docker and Kubernetes.
- Understanding of DevOps practices and CI/CD pipelines.
- Linux certifications such as RHCSA or RHCE are a plus.

About Analog Devices
Analog Devices, Inc. is a multinational semiconductor company specializing in data conversion and signal conditioning technology. The company designs and manufactures a wide range of analog, mixed-signal, and digital signal processing (DSP) integrated circuits.
